Job summary

Location: Montreal (in-office daily) Job Type: Full-time salaried role OR Contract The Oracle EBS DBA will serve as a Subject Matter Expert (SME) responsible for end-to-end database administration, with a primary focus on vulnerability remediation and CPU patching. This role handles escalated incident response, root cause analysis, change management, and technical mentorship for junior (L1) DBAs. Responsibilities: 1. Core Administration & Remediation Execute vulnerability remediation and independent CPU patching across production systems as the primary operational focus. Manage installation, configuration, maintenance, upgrades, and support for Oracle Database production servers. Perform database refreshes, object reorganizations, indexing, space management, and datafile administration. Execute backup and recovery operations using RMAN, including handling complex database recovery scenarios. Manage database user access, security, and audit concepts. 2. Oracle E-Business Suite (EBS) Operations Administer Oracle E-Business Suite R12.2.x, including ADOP patching, ad-utilities, product patching, and EBS cloning. Configure and maintain EBS Workflow Mailer and GL modules. 3. Incident & Change Management Provide resolution and root cause analysis (RCA) for P1 through P4 incidents, proactive maintenance, and complex troubleshooting. Review and execute DML/DCL/DDL scripts and data fixes according to quality and security standards. Follow ITIL policies across Incident, Problem, and Change Management (IPC). Create standard operating procedures (SOPs) and documentation. Escalate vendor, system, or service risks to management and Oracle Support as necessary. 4. Collaboration & Support Partner with cross-functional teams to design and implement solutions aligned with business requirements. Provide technical guidance and support to junior (L1) DBAs when applicable. Qualifications: Oracle & Database Core: Strong expertise in Oracle Database (including v12c, PDB & CDB architectures) and general familiarity with Sybase and SQL Server. Oracle EBS: Hands-on experience with Oracle EBS R12.2.x, ADOP patching, EBS cloning, and workflow management. Backup, Performance & Tools: Deep proficiency with RMAN backup/recovery, OPatch, shell scripting, export/import utilities, character set conversion, database monitoring tools, and analyzing ADDM/ASH reports for performance tuning. Operating Systems: Strong Unix/Linux (Solaris/Linux) background. Process Knowledge: solid understanding of ITIL frameworks (Incident, Problem, and Change Management).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, Systems Engineering, or a related technology field. Strong analytical, troubleshooting, and problem-solving skills.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Ability to work independently with minimal supervision in a high-energy, results-driven environment. Capital Markets domain experience is preferred.
